Second-seed Sony Dwi Kuncoro of Indonesia beat top seed and world No. 1 Lee Chong Wei of Malaysia 21-17, 21-11 Sunday to win the men's singles final at the Yonex Open Japan badminton tournament.

Wang Yihan, winner at last year's University Games, took the women's singles title after a 21-19, 17-21, 21-15 win over Zhou Mi of Hong Kong at Tokyo Metropolitan Gymnasium.

Danish pair Lars Paaske and Jonas Rasmussen, who finished fourth at last month's Beijing Olympics, downed Indonesia's Muhammad Ahsan and Bona Septano 21-17, 15-21, 21-13 in the men's doubles final.

The women's doubles final saw Cheng Shu and Zhao Yunlei prevail 21-19, 5-21, 21-18 over Chin Eei Hui and Wong Pei Tty of Malaysia. Muhammad Rijal and Vita Marissa of Indonesia claimed the mixed doubles crown.
